Output 3a21469b63ff41905893f9ef07d485f82019157e3a04d1a48defe7e0c4084494:0

value
121000000
script pubkey
OP_0 OP_PUSHBYTES_20 1e589c6b1b364f9a40c41f76a8a30aac588733f2
address
ltc1qrevfc6cmxe8e5sxyram23gc243vgwvljvydf0c
transaction
3a21469b63ff41905893f9ef07d485f82019157e3a04d1a48defe7e0c4084494
spent
true